Women of Sinai

The Women of Sinai was established within the larger Temple Sinai family to provide friendship, spirituality, and bonding to women of the congregation.  This organization gives Reform Jewish women voice, opportunity, and purpose by encouraging the unique creative contributions of each member in service to our temple and the community at large.

SINAI STITCHERS   

 

Do you like to knit....crochet....quilt?  

There are babies who need you.  The Sinai 

Stitchers group has been providing preemie 

blankets to the Neonatal Intensive Care Unit 

at Sarasota Memorial Hospital, as well 

as normal size baby items to Cyesis.
